basit yazılım dilleri

Kodlama ve yazılım geliştirme günümüzde giderek daha önemli hale geliyor. Ancak, bu alana yeni başlayanlar için karmaşık görünen yüksek seviye programlama dilleri bazen korkutucu olabilir. Neyse ki, basit yazılım dilleri, kodlamaya kolay bir giriş yapmak isteyenler için mükemmel bir seçenek sunuyor.

basit yazılım dilleri

Birinci sırada, Python dikkat çekiyor. Python, basit ve anlaşılması kolay bir sözdizimine sahip olan bir yorumlanan bir dil olarak öne çıkıyor. Bu dil, geniş bir kullanıcı topluluğuna ve zengin bir kaynak kitaplığına sahiptir. Ayrıca, Python’un veri analizi, makine öğrenimi ve web geliştirme gibi alanlarda da güçlü bir destek sunduğunu belirtmek gerekir.

İkinci olarak, JavaScript ön plana çıkıyor. JavaScript, web tarayıcıları tarafından desteklenen bir betik dili olarak kullanılır. Kullanımı oldukça yaygın olan bu dil, sayfalar arası etkileşim sağlama, animasyonlar oluşturma ve web uygulamalarını geliştirme konularında etkilidir. Başlangıç seviyesindeki geliştiriciler için JavaScript, temel programlama kavramlarını öğrenmek için ideal bir seçenektir.

Bir diğer basit yazılım dili ise Ruby’dir. Ruby’nin insan dostu ve okunabilir sözdizimi, öğrenme sürecini hızlandırırken kod yazmayı keyifli hale getirir. Rails adı verilen bir web çatısıyla birleştiğinde, Ruby ile hızlı ve güvenilir web uygulamaları geliştirmek mümkündür.

Son olarak, Swift, Apple’ın iOS ve macOS için geliştirdiği modern bir programlama dilidir. Swift, sadece basit ve anlaşılması kolay bir dil olmakla kalmaz, aynı zamanda hızlı ve güvenli uygulamalar oluşturmanızı sağlar. Geliştiriciler, etkileyici mobil uygulamalar tasarlamak için bu dili kullanarak hızla sonuç alabilirler.

Basit yazılım dilleri, yeni başlayanların kodlama dünyasına kolayca adım atmalarını sağlar. Python, JavaScript, Ruby ve Swift gibi diller, kullanıcı dostu bir sözdizimi ve geniş bir topluluk desteği sunar. Bu diller, karmaşık görünen kodlamayı basitleştirerek, herkesin programlama becerilerini geliştirmesine imkan tanır. Hangi dilin sizin için en uygun olduğunu belirlemek için zaman ayırın ve kodlama yolculuğunuza başlayın!

Yeni Başlayanlar İçin Basit Yazılım Dilleri: Programlamaya yeni başlayanlar için uygun olan basit yazılım dillerini tanıtan bir başlık.

basit yazılım dilleri

“Yeni Başlayanlar İçin Basit Yazılım Dilleri”: Programlamaya yeni başlayanlar için uygun olan basit yazılım dillerini tanıtan bir başlık.

Programlama dünyasına adım atmak isteyenler için seçilecek doğru yazılım dili, başlangıç aşamasında büyük önem taşır. Yeni başlayanlar için, karmaşık sözdizimleri ve derleme süreçleriyle dolu olan bazı diller oldukça korkutucu olabilir. Neyse ki, bu makalede sizlere programlamaya başlamak için ideal olan basit yazılım dillerinden bahsedeceğim.

1. Python:

Python, popülerliği ve basit sözdizimi ile yeni başlayanların tercih ettiği bir dil olarak öne çıkıyor. Okunabilirlik açısından da avantajlı olan Python, anlaşılır kodlar oluşturmanızı sağlar. Ayrıca geniş bir topluluğa sahip olduğu için sorularınızı kolayca cevaplayacak kaynaklara erişebilirsiniz.

2. JavaScript:

Web tabanlı projelerde kullanılan JavaScript, hemen hemen her tarayıcıda çalışabilme özelliğine sahiptir. Özellikle HTML ve CSS ile birlikte kullanıldığında dinamik ve etkileyici web sayfaları oluşturmanıza yardımcı olur. Başlangıç seviyesinde JavaScript’i öğrenmek oldukça kolaydır.

3. Ruby:

Ruby, basit ve insan odaklı bir dil olarak bilinir. Sözdizimi doğal dil yapısına benzerlik gösterir ve bu da kod yazmayı daha kolay hale getirir. Ruby on Rails çerçevesiyle birlikte kullanıldığında web uygulamaları geliştirmek oldukça keyifli bir deneyim olabilir.

4. Scratch:

Programlamaya tamamen yeni başlayanlar için Scratch mükemmel bir seçenektir. Blok tabanlı bir arayüz sunan Scratch, mantıksal düşünmeyi ve problem çözme becerilerini geliştirmek için idealdir. Karmaşık sözdizimleri anlama zorunluluğu olmadığı için öğrenme sürecinde motivasyonu yüksek tutar.

5. Swift:

iOS ve macOS için uygulama geliştirmek isteyenler için Swift harika bir seçenektir. Apple tarafından geliştirilen bu dil, basit bir sözdizimine sahiptir ve güçlü bir topluluğa sahiptir. Yeni başlayanlar için uygun olan bu dil, mobil uygulama dünyasına adım atmak için iyi bir başlangıç noktası olabilir.

Bu makalede, programlamaya yeni başlayanlar için uygun olan bazı basit yazılım dillerine değindik. Python, JavaScript, Ruby, Scratch ve Swift gibi diller, farklı amaçlar için ideal seçenekler sunar. Seçeceğiniz dil, ilgi alanlarınıza ve hedeflerinize bağlı olarak değişebilir. İlgilendiğiniz alanda daha fazla araştırma yaparak kendinize en uygun olanı seçebilir ve programlama yolculuğunuza başlayabilirsiniz.

Basit Yazılım Dillerinin Öğrenme Süreci: Basit yazılım dillerini öğrenmek için izlenebilecek adımları ve süreci anlatan bir başlık.

Yazılım dünyasına yeni adım atan birçok kişi için, basit yazılım dillerini öğrenmek heyecan verici ve bazen de zorlu bir deneyim olabilir. Neyse ki, bu süreci kolaylaştırmak için izlenebilecek adımlar vardır. İşte basit yazılım dillerini öğrenme sürecini anlatan bir rehber:

1. Temel Kavramları Anlamak: Herhangi bir yazılım dilini öğrenmeye başlamadan önce, temel kavramları anlamak önemlidir. Değişkenler, döngüler, koşullar gibi temel yapı bloklarını kavramak, daha karmaşık konulara geçiş yapabilmeniz için sağlam bir temel oluşturacaktır.

2. Kaynakları Araştırmak: Başlangıç seviyesindeki bir yazılım dili hakkında bilgi edinmek için çevrimiçi kaynakları kullanmak önemlidir. İnternetteki eğitim videoları, interaktif öğrenme platformları ve forumlar size yol gösterebilir. Bu kaynaklardan yararlanarak öğrenme materyalleri bulabilir ve sorularınıza cevap bulabilirsiniz.

3. Örnek Projeler Üzerinde Çalışmak: Yazılım dillerini öğrenirken teorik bilginizi pratik uygulamalarla pekiştirmek önemlidir. Küçük örnek projeler oluşturarak, yazılım dilinin kullanımını deneyimleyebilir ve kavramları gerçek dünya senaryolarında uygulayabilirsiniz. Bu, hızlı bir öğrenme süreci sağlayacaktır.

4. Topluluklarla Etkileşimde Bulunmak: Yazılım dillerini öğrenirken çevrimiçi topluluklara katılmak büyük faydalar sağlar. Diğer öğrenenlerle etkileşimde bulunmak, sorular sormak veya tecrübelerinizi paylaşmak size motivasyon sağlar ve daha hızlı öğrenmenizi destekler. Forumlarda, Discord sunucularında veya sosyal medya gruplarında aktif olmak önemlidir.

5. Kendi Projelerinizi Geliştirmek: Yazılımın en iyi yolu pratiktir. Başlangıç seviyesindeki bir yazılım diliyle kendinize ait projeler geliştirmek, öğrendiklerinizi pekiştirecek ve becerilerinizi geliştirecektir. Projenizin boyutu önemli değildir; amaç, öğrendiklerinizi gerçek bir senaryoda kullanabilmektir.

Basit yazılım dillerini öğrenmek, yeni başlayanlar için heyecan verici bir yolculuktur. Temel kavramları anlamak, kaynakları araştırmak, örnek projeler üzerinde çalışmak, topluluklarla etkileşimde bulunmak ve kendi projelerinizi geliştirmek gibi adımları izleyerek bu süreci daha verimli hale getirebilirsiniz. Unutmayın, sabır ve sürekli pratikle, yazılım dünyasında başarılı olmanız mümkündür.

Basit Yazılım Dilleri ile Web Geliştirme: Basit yazılım dillerini kullanarak web geliştirme yapmanın olanaklarını açıklayan bir başlık.

Web geliştirme, günümüzde oldukça önemli bir beceri haline geldi. İnternetin hızla büyümesiyle birlikte, web siteleri ve uygulamaları oluşturmak giderek daha popüler hale geldi. Ancak, web geliştirme karmaşık ve zorlu bir süreç gibi görünebilir. Neyse ki, basit yazılım dilleri kullanarak bu süreci daha erişilebilir hale getirebilirsiniz.

Basit yazılım dilleri, web geliştirme için mükemmel bir başlangıç noktası olabilir. Bu diller, karmaşık sözdizimlerle uğraşmadan temel web siteleri oluşturmanıza olanak tanır. İşte başlamak için bazı popüler basit yazılım dilleri:

1. HTML: Bir web sayfasının yapısını belirlemek için kullanılır. Basit bir yapıya sahip olup etiketlerle içeriği düzenlemenizi sağlar. Örneğin, başlık, paragraf ve resim eklemek için etiketler kullanabilirsiniz.

2. CSS: Web sayfalarını stilize etmek için kullanılır. Renkler, yazı tipleri, düzenler ve diğer görsel öğeleri kontrol etmenizi sağlar. CSS, web sitenizin görünümünü tamamen değiştirmenizi sağlayacak güçlü bir araçtır.

3. JavaScript: Web sayfalarına etkileşim eklemek için kullanılır. Form doğrulama, animasyonlar ve dinamik içerik gibi özellikler eklemek için JavaScript’i kullanabilirsiniz. Bu dil, web sayfalarınızı daha canlı ve interaktif hale getirmenin bir yoludur.

Bu basit yazılım dillerinin bir kombinasyonunu kullanarak, etkileyici web siteleri ve uygulamaları oluşturabilirsiniz. Bununla birlikte, ileri düzeyde web geliştirme yapmak isteyenler için daha karmaşık diller ve çerçeveler mevcuttur.

basit yazılım dilleri kullanarak web geliştirme yapmanın mümkün olduğunu gördük. HTML, CSS ve JavaScript gibi temel dillerle başlayarak, kendi web projelerinizi oluşturabilirsiniz. Web geliştirme, yaratıcılığınızı ifade etmek ve dijital dünyada iz bırakmak için mükemmel bir fırsattır. Başlangıç için basit yazılım dillerini denemek cesaret gerektirir, ancak bu sayede heyecan verici bir patlama yaşayabilirsiniz.

Basit Yazılım Dilleri ile Mobil Uygulama Geliştirme: Basit yazılım dillerini kullanarak mobil uygulama geliştirmenin avantajlarını anlatan bir başlık.

Mobil uygulama geliştirme süreci, teknoloji dünyasında büyük bir popülerlik kazanmıştır. Ancak, bu süreç karmaşık ve zaman alıcı olabilir. Neyse ki, basit yazılım dilleri kullanarak mobil uygulama geliştirmenin avantajları vardır. Bu makalede, basit yazılım dillerinin neden tercih edilmesi gerektiğini ve nasıl bir fark yaratabileceklerini keşfedeceksiniz.

İlk olarak, basit yazılım dilleriyle mobil uygulama geliştirmek, daha hızlı bir iş akışı sağlar. Karmaşık dillerle uğraşmak yerine, basit bir dilin doğal yapısıyla çalışmak, kodlama sürecini hızlandırır ve geliştirme süresini kısaltır. Ayrıca, basit dillerin daha az ayrıntıya odaklanması, hataları azaltır ve daha kolay hata ayıklama imkanı sağlar.

Basit yazılım dilleri kullanmanın bir diğer avantajı da daha az öğrenme eğrisidir. Bu diller genellikle anlaşılması kolaydır ve yeni başlayanların çabucak anlamalarına olanak tanır. Bu, geliştiricilerin daha hızlı bir şekilde projeye dahil olmalarını sağlar ve verimliliği artırır.

Aynı zamanda, basit yazılım dilleri kullanarak mobil uygulama geliştirmek, daha geniş bir geliştirici kitlesine erişim sağlar. Karmaşık dilleri öğrenmek ve anlamak zor olabilir, ancak basit bir dil kullanarak daha fazla kişinin projeye katılması mümkün olur. Bu da çeşitli becerilere sahip geliştiricilerin projede yer almasını sağlar ve farklı bakış açılarından yararlanmayı kolaylaştırır.

basit yazılım dillerini kullanarak mobil uygulama geliştirmenin avantajları oldukça önemlidir. Hızlı iş akışı, daha kısa geliştirme süresi, daha az öğrenme eğrisi ve daha geniş geliştirici kitlesine erişim gibi faydaları vardır. Bu avantajlar, mobil uygulama endüstrisindeki geliştiricilerin verimliliğini artırırken, aynı zamanda daha kaliteli ve kullanıcı dostu uygulamaların ortaya çıkmasına yardımcı olur.

Hızlı ve Kolay Yöntemler: Basit Yazılım Dilleri: Basit yazılım dillerini kullanarak hızlı ve kolay şekilde projeler geliştirmenin yollarını anlatan bir başlık.

Yazılım geliştirmek, günümüzde yaygınlaşan bir beceri haline gelmiştir. Ancak, bu süreç karmaşık görünebilir ve bazen zaman alabilir. Neyse ki, basit yazılım dilleri kullanarak hızlı ve kolay şekilde projeler geliştirebilirsiniz. Bu makalede, size bu konuda rehberlik edecek bazı yöntemleri sunacağız.

İlk olarak, Python gibi popüler bir dil kullanmak, yazılım geliştirmeyi hızlandırmanın etkili bir yoludur. Python’un basit ve okunması kolay sentaksı sayesinde, projelerinizi daha hızlı bir şekilde hayata geçirebilirsiniz. Ayrıca, Python’un geniş kütüphane desteği ve büyük bir topluluğu bulunmaktadır, bu da size sorunlarınıza çözüm bulma konusunda yardımcı olacaktır.

Bir diğer hızlı ve kolay yöntem, HTML ve CSS gibi web tabanlı dilleri kullanmaktır. Bu dillerle temel web sayfaları oluşturabilir ve tasarım becerilerinizle projenize özgünlük katabilirsiniz. İhtiyaçlarınıza göre JavaScript gibi bir dil de ekleyerek daha fazla dinamiklik kazandırabilirsiniz.

Ayrıca, kod paylaşım platformlarından yararlanarak başkalarının yazdığı kodları kullanabilirsiniz. Örneğin, GitHub gibi platformlarda birçok açık kaynaklı proje bulunmaktadır. Bu projeleri inceleyebilir ve kendi projenizin temelini oluşturmak için bu kodları kullanabilirsiniz. Böylelikle hızlı bir başlangıç yapabilirsiniz.

Son olarak, online eğitim kaynaklarından yararlanarak kendinizi geliştirebilirsiniz. Udemy, Coursera ve Codecademy gibi platformlar çeşitli programlama dillerini öğrenmek için interaktif kurslar sunmaktadır. Bu kurslar, size basit yazılım dillerini öğretirken pratik yapma imkanı da sunar.

Basit yazılım dilleri kullanarak hızlı ve kolay şekilde projeler geliştirmek mümkündür. Python, HTML, CSS ve JavaScript gibi dilleri kullanarak başlangıç yapabilir, açık kaynaklı projelerden faydalanabilir ve online eğitim kaynaklarından destek alabilirsiniz. Bu yöntemlerle, yazılım geliştirme sürecindeki hızınızı artırabilir ve projelerinizi daha kolay şekilde hayata geçirebilirsiniz.

Basit Yazılım Dilleri ile Hataları Azaltma: Basit yazılım dillerinin karmaşıklığı azaltarak hata yapma olasılığını düşürme avantajlarını açıklayan bir başlık.

Yazılım geliştirme sürecinde, hatalar ve eksiklikler genellikle zaman ve kaynakların israfına yol açar. Ancak, basit yazılım dillerinin kullanımıyla birlikte bu riskleri minimize etmenin mümkün olduğunu fark etmek önemlidir. Basit yazılım dilleri, karmaşıklığı azaltarak hata yapma olasılığını düşürme avantajları sunar.

Geleneksel olarak, karmaşık programlama dilleriyle yazılım geliştirme süreci oldukça zorlu olabilir. Bu diller genellikle çok sayıda sözdizimi, kural ve kavram içerir. Bunun sonucunda, geliştiriciler kodu hızlı bir şekilde anlamakta zorlanabilir ve potansiyel olarak hatalara neden olabilir. Ancak, basit yazılım dilleri, daha az karmaşık ve daha anlaşılır bir sözdizimi sunarak bu sorunu ortadan kaldırır. Bu da geliştiricilerin kodu daha hızlı bir şekilde anlamalarını ve hataları azaltmalarını sağlar.

Basit yazılım dilleri ayrıca, kodun bakımını da kolaylaştırır. Daha az karmaşık bir dil kullanmak, kodun anlaşılmasını ve değiştirilmesini daha kolay hale getirir. Karmaşık dillerde yapılan küçük bir değişiklik bile beklenmedik sonuçlara yol açabilirken, basit bir dilde bu risk daha düşüktür. Bu da kodun daha güvenilir ve hata oranının az olduğu anlamına gelir.

Özellikle başlangıç seviyesindeki geliştiriciler için basit yazılım dilleri büyük bir avantaj sağlar. Karmaşık diller yerine basit bir dil kullanmak, yeni başlayanların daha hızlı öğrenip uygulama yapmasını sağlar. Bu da başarıya ulaşma olasılıklarını artırır ve motivasyonlarını yükseltir.

basit yazılım dillerinin karmaşıklığı azaltarak hata yapma olasılığını düşürme avantajları oldukça önemlidir. Daha az karmaşık bir dilin kullanımı, geliştiricilerin kodu daha iyi anlamalarını ve bakımlarını kolaylaştırır. Başlangıç seviyesindeki geliştiriciler için de bu tür dillerin kullanımı daha hızlı öğrenme ve uygulama yapma imkanı sunar. Basit yazılım dilleriyle çalışmak, yazılım geliştirme sürecini daha verimli ve hatasız hale getirebilir.